Automation Engine Script-Leitfaden > Funktionelle Gliederung > Datum und Zeit > VALID_CALE

VALID_CALE

Script-Funktion: Prüft, ob ein Datum in einem Kalenderbegriff enthalten ist.

Syntax

VALID_CALE(Date, Calendar, Calendar Keyword)

Syntax

Beschreibung/Format

Datum

Angabe eines Datums im Format "YYMMDD" oder "YYYYMMDD".

Format: Script-Literal oder Script-Variable

Es ist auch möglich, ein anderes Datumsformat auszuwählen. Geben Sie dazu zuerst das gewünschte Datumsformat, ein Trennzeichen (: oder ;) und danach das Datum an. Die Angabe des Datumsformats ist optional.

Kalender

Name des Kalender-Objektes
Format: AE-Name, Script-Literal oder Script-Variable

Kalenderbegriff

Name des Kalenderbegriffes
Format: AE-Name, Script-Literal oder Script-Variable


Rückgabewerte

"Y" - Das Datum ist im Kalenderbegriff enthalten.
"N" - Das Datum ist nicht im Kalenderbegriff enthalten.

Kommentare

Die Angabe eines Datumsformats ist optional. Wird kein bestimmtes Datumsformat verwendet, muss das Datum in den Formaten "JJMMTT" oder "JJJJMMTT" angegeben werden. Als Trennzeichen zwischen Datumsformat und Datum sind Doppelpunkt oder Semikolon erlaubt.

Beispiele

Das Beispiel überprüft, ob das aktuelle Tagesdatum innerhalb des Bereitschaftskalenders gültig ist. Der Rückgabewert der Script-Funktion wird an eine Script-Variable übergeben.

:SET &CURDATE# = SYS_DATE() 
:
SET &OPERATOR#=VALID_CALE(&CURDATE#,"READINESS","WORKDAY")

 

Siehe auch:

Script-Sprachmittel Beschreibung

VALID_DATE

Prüft, ob ein Datum gültig ist.

VALID_TIME

Prüft, ob eine Zeit gültig ist.

Script-Sprachmittel - Datum und Zeit

Datums-, Zeit- und Periodenformate

Allgemeines zum Script
Script-Sprachmittel - Alphabetische Auflistung

Script-Sprachmittel - Funktionelle Gliederung

 


Automic Documentation - Tutorials - Automic Blog - Resources - Training & Services - Automic YouTube Channel - Download Center - Support

Copyright © 2016 Automic Software GmbH